Tonga, Among Asian Countries to Receive the Asia Environmental Enforcement Award


In a recent ceremony held in Bangkok, Thailand, a number of countries were given special awards. Tonga was among the group, receiving an award for enforcing Ozone Depleting Substances.

The other counties that also received the awards were: Cambodia, China, India, Philippines, Thailand and Vietnam.

Tongan Deputy Prime Minister and Minister for Environment, Siaosi Sovaleni, was among the guests to receive the award on behalf of the Tongan Government.

The award known as the Asia Environmental Enforcement Award, recognises participants who take part in enforcement work in ozone depleting substances, chemicals and waste carried out, especially in the Asia-Pacific region.

In the Tongan Kingdom, the Customs Department and the National Ozone Office have joined forces to keep track and monitor all the refrigerated goods that are entering the small Pacific island.  

Deputy Prime Minister said that it was a great opportunity to acknowledge the enforcement officers and the efforts that they have put in.
